What are the implications of receiving a cancer screening result?

Receiving a cancer screening result can bring a mix of emotions. A negative result usually brings relief, but a positive result can lead to anxiety and uncertainty. It’s important to remember that a positive screening result does not mean you have cancer; further tests are often needed for diagnosis. The NHS encourages open communication with your healthcare provider about your results and next steps. Understanding the implications can help you make informed decisions about your health and treatment options. Support from family or counseling services can also be helpful during this time.
